TREATY ESTABLISHING THE EUROPEAN ECONOMIC COMMUNITY, PART SIX - GENERAL AND FINAL PROVISIONS, ARTICLE 226
++++ Article 226 1 . If , during the transitional period , difficulties arise which are serious and liable to persist in any sector of the economy or which could bring about serious deterioration in the economic situation of a given area , a Member State may apply for authorisation to take protective measures in order to rectify the situation and adjust the sector concerned to the economy of the common market . 2 . On application by the State concerned , the Commission shall , by emergency procedure , determine without delay the protective measures which it considers necessary , specifying the circumstances and the manner in which they are to be put into effect . 3 . The measures authorised under paragraph 2 may involve derogations from the rules of this Treaty , to such an extent and for such periods as are strictly necessary in order to attain the objectives referred to in paragraph 1 . Priority shall be given to such measures as will least disturb the functioning of the common market .
